tripleo-quickstart/roles/tripleo/overcloud/tasks/create-scripts.yml

33 lines
874 B
YAML

# Generate a number of scripts from templates. These are scripts
# rather than additional ansible tasks so that they can be run
# manually from the undercloud host.
- name: Create overcloud deploy script
template:
src: "{{ deploy_script }}"
dest: "{{ working_dir }}/overcloud-deploy.sh"
mode: 0755
- name: Create overcloud validate script
template:
src: "{{ validate_script }}"
dest: "{{ working_dir }}/overcloud-validate.sh"
mode: 0755
- name: Create tempest skipfile
template:
src: skipfile.j2
dest: "{{ working_dir }}/skipfile"
mode: 0644
- name: Create tempest run script
template:
src: run-tempest.sh.j2
dest: "{{ working_dir }}/run-tempest.sh"
mode: 0755
- name: Create post-deploy script
template:
src: "{{ post_deploy_script }}"
dest: "{{ working_dir }}/overcloud-deploy-post.sh"
mode: 0755